NOTIFICATION POP-UP STYLE

On ONE UI 6, 7 - We had option to select apps which we want to allow as Pop-up style, directly. We had a toggle for each app in one Window. 
Just open the window directly from the POP-UP STYLE settings and Turn ON/OFF the toggle..
Directly...

App names are in blue colour, means by just clicking them we will go to a page where we can directly change the settings of POP-UP STYLE.

But,
On ONE UI 8,
@Samsung just removed that window,
Now We can't select multiple apps all at a time.

Now, we have to go to individual apps (which we want to show as Pop-up style or not).. via Notification settings of that individual app and then turn on/off the Pop-up style!!


[Note: I want to turn on POP-UP STYLE for almost every apps but not some specific apps (9-15 apps).
So, Just selecting the "Detailed" option will not help]

It's all about convenience bro.
Previously, I could know which app is using POP-UP STYLE as it showed the list (& toggle) ..

Now I can't see which app is using POP-UP STYLE, as only 2 names are being shown.
I have to go to individual app's notification settings to know if it's using POP-UP STYLE or not also then I can change the settings.


Furthermore, This is same with "Hide content when locked" settings .. SAME ISSUE, NO LIST & NO DIRECT TOGGLE

It is set to be turned on for all apps by default. In previous UIs, it just showed a list for Brief notification. If we turn off any app from the list you are talking about, it only turns off Brief notification, and this action turns on Detailed notification for that app.

Previously, that list was combined, but now the setting is separate for each app.
